Brief Summary

to investigate whether oxytocin alter attentional bias towards emotional expression faces in individuals with high and low autistic traits, and the brain mechanism of this effect

Detailed Description

In the present study, investigator plan to use a double-blind, between-subject placebo controlled design.Firstly, all healthy male subjects' autistic trait levels will be assessed by the Autism Spectrum Quotient (ASQ) and only subjects with higher or lower ASQ score will be recruited in the next experiment and divided into high and low subgroup. Then, subjects are randomly assigned to receive either intranasal administration of oxytocin (24 IU) or placebo. 45 min later, subject need to complete an attentional bias task named rapid serial visual presentation (RSVP) task in fMRI scanner.
